## Locker Access Flow

Plugin authors integrating with the Tumblekey platform must route all locker-open requests through the access broker. The broker validates the customer's laundry order state, issues a short-lived open token, and logs the event. Plugins never talk to locker hardware directly. Tokens expire after 90 seconds and cannot be reused. The full sequence diagram and error codes are published on our partner documentation page:

runbook for bageg-badug: https://confluence.lumiclabs.internal/projects/display/browse/19524a8b

## v3.2.0 — Setting renamed

The `TOURKEY_AUTH` setting in the Murmurhall audio-guide app is now `MURMURHALL_GUIDE_TOKEN`. Old name stops working in v3.3. Support: if a visitor kiosk shows "guide unavailable," check the device's `.env` first — nine times out of ten it still has the old key name. Fix: open the `.env`, delete the `TOURKEY_AUTH` line entirely, and add the renamed secret entry on the line immediately after `MURMURHALL_DEVICE_ID`.

secret setting of tadup-fafof: COURIER_KEY13=e04295166840c

FACILITIES TICKET — Cleaning Crew Access, Pellmont Tower

Priority: Standard. Night shift action required.

Vexley Cleaning crew scheduled 22:30–02:00, Levels 3–5. Service lift only. Crew lead signs in at the loading bay log. Do not admit anyone without hi-vis and crew lanyard. Bin room on Level 4 must be relocked after collection. Report spills or damage in the shift log before 06:00. For the service corridor door, use the pass code below.

staff pass of fafop-fawep = bdg-PVV-6

Subject: Key rotation — Pixelwash EXIF service

Hi Marisol,

As part of this week's release, the credential for the internal Pixelwash service — the one that strips EXIF metadata from uploaded images before CDN push — has been rotated. The old key stops working Friday at noon. Please update the release pipeline config before then. The new key for the Pixelwash service appears directly below.

API key for bageg-kajef: vxb2-ss